We have gins from the four corners of Ireland:

Representing Leinster, we've got Silver Spear Gin. This county Carlow gin is distilled with 13 different botanicals in the ancestral home of Captain John Henry Watson. In 1876 he was awarded a silver spear for his gallantry by the Kanpur Tent Club in India. It hangs in the distillery and their gin is indeed named after it! 


From the county of Leitrim and the province of Connacht comes the hugely popular Gunpowder Irish Gin. It magically encapsulates botanicals from around the world including wild Irish meadowsweet hand foraged from right outside the distillery. https://drumshanbogunpowderirishgin.com

Dingle Gin will be flying the flag for Munster! It is a citrus-forward spirit that is already a huge hit in many of London's Irish bars. It is a product of the Dingle Whiskey Distillery in County Kerry and features local heather as one of its botanicals. http://www.dingledistillery.ie

Straight outta county Donegal and the province of Ulster, say hello to Muff Gin. Named after its hometown, this is one of Ireland's first potato gins which gives it a unique earthiness to balance out its light spice and fruitiness. http://www.themuffliquorcompany.com/muff-holding/

All of the tonics will come from Poacher's Premium Irish Mixers. They're based in Wexford and they produced Ireland's only all natural, low sugar mixers that all feature Irish ingredients. Two of their tonics feature herbs from the Garden of Eden Farm in County Meath and their Wild tonic water is made with wild Irish elderflower from the Brook Lodge Hotel estate in County Wicklow.

The Irish Gin & Tonic Takeover is the second collaboration between Dublin based Great Irish Beverages and London based A Drop of Irish. 
In July of 2017, they produced the sell-out, "Irish gin & Tonic Fest Closing Party". This featured four Irish gins for a public event at the 40 Foot Brewery in Dalston. It sold over 400 tickets and thousands of all Irish gin & Tonics were served at it!
